RY03 HXV is a 2003 Yamaha XV1700 in Silver with a 1,670c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.8%.
Across all 2003 Yamaha XV1700 models, the average MOT pass rate is 91.9% with a typical mileage of 15,094 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Yamaha XV1700 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 34 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RY03 HXV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Yamaha XV1700 typ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 23 years old, this Yamaha XV1700 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
